Generally Investor friendly
STRs are explicitly allowed citywide in residential zones with a clear $200 one-time permit, no renewals, and no caps except 25% per multifamily building; operational rules are moderate (occupancy, parking, local-host requirement) and enforcement is standard with fines up to $500, so the framework is friendly but not very friendly.

Greensboro, North Carolina, is a vibrant mid-sized city located in the heart of the Piedmont Triad region. With a population of approximately 300,000, it is the third most populous city in the state. Situated about 90 miles west of Raleigh, the closest major city, Greensboro offers a blend of urban and suburban living with an abundance of amenities.
The city's centralized location makes it an attractive option for short-term rentals, especially for visitors seeking a well-rounded experience of history, culture, and outdoor activities. Key landmarks include the Greensboro Science Center (https://www.greensboroscience.org/),,) which features an aquarium, museum, and zoo, and the Greensboro Historical Museum (https://greensborohistory.org/),,) providing deep insights into the city's past.
For those interested in architecture and natural beauty, the Tanger Family Bicentennial Garden (https://www.greensborobeautiful.org/gardens/bicentennial_garden.php)) offers a botanical oasis, while the Weatherspoon Art Museum (https://weatherspoonart.org/)) showcases modern and contemporary art. Additionally, the International Civil Rights Center & Museum (https://www.sitinmovement.org/)) stands as a profound tribute to the civil rights movement and its history.
Proximity to these attractions, combined with Greensboro's welcoming community and convenient location, makes it an appealing choice for short-term renters, catering to tourists, business travelers, and families alike.
